About Schrade Viper OTF Assisted Knife Black (3.375" Black Serr) SCHOTF8BS

Schrade's Viper OTF looks like a design from the future. The double-edged partially serrated spear point bladeis made of AUS-8 high carbon stainless steel with a black finish. The futuristic handle is crafted from black aluminum so it's lightweight and easy to manage. To open the blade, switch off the safety lock and press the sliding release forward. The knife opens fast and smoothly, and the lock up is tight. To close the blade, push the small blade release button forward, the slide the blade back with the bottom actuator until it locks into place. The pommel of this knife features a small glass breaker tip and a removable, tip-down carry pocket clip.

Specifications

Brand Schrade
Category OTF Knives
Overall Length 8.50"
Blade Length 3.375"
Cutting Edge 3.25"
Blade Thickness 0.11"
Blade Material Stainless Steel
Blade Style Spear Point
Blade Grind Flat
Finish Black
Edge Type Serrated
Handle Length 5.125"
Handle Thickness 0.66"
Handle Material Aluminum
Color Black
Weight 4.53 oz.
User Right Hand
Pocket Clip Tip-Down
Knife Type Spring Assisted
Opener Thumb Slide
Model Viper
Model Number SCHOTF8BS
Country of Origin China
Best Use Tactical
Product Type Knife

Joshua M.
7 years ago

I've been eyeing this knife for a while and finally ordered one. NOT disappointed. This is such a solid knife, especially considering the price. The firing, safety, and lock release mechanisms are all perfect. The blade fires very powerfully for example with a Lightning or Titan, you can fire it into a sheet of paper and barely puncture the paper, whereas this knife would punch read more right through cardboard and keep going for an inch or so. Also, the steel being AUS-8, you can tell the second you touch this knife that it has a *much* better blade than other knives in the Schrade OTF category (the ones with the release button on the bottom are crappy 4000-series stainless steel not fit for letter openers). Another thing I liked about this knife is the edge it came with very sharp. The handle texturing design seems random in places but the knife is very grippy overall and comfortable to hold in the hand in any grip configuration. Also, the glass breaker is awesome I don't know if it's steel or tungsten but I do know I had no trouble etching glass with it. It etched the glass even better than the one on my CRKT M1614LE which I know is tungsten. I also really love the fact that this knife is technically legal but still looks and operates like a single action front-firing automatic. And this review would not be complete if I didn't mention the fact that after personally handling this knife and handling the Benchmade Infidel, I can tell you that the $400 Infidel has MORE blade play than this $40 Schrade. Folks, for $40 this is a ridiculously solid knife and it gives me new respect for Schrade.
